Immerse yourself in the intricate soundscapes of The Alan Parsons Project's 1985 masterpiece, "Stereotomy." This symphonic rock journey is a testament to the band's prowess in blending progressive and classic rock elements, creating a rich tapestry of sound that captivates from the first note to the last. With a runtime of just over an hour, the album offers a deep dive into the creative genius of Alan Parsons and Eric Woolfson, featuring tracks like the title song "Stereotomy," the hauntingly beautiful "Limelight," and the thought-provoking "Where's the Walrus?"
"Stereotomy" is a sonic exploration that showcases the band's signature style, characterized by lush orchestrations, complex arrangements, and thoughtfully crafted lyrics. The album's production is top-notch, with each instrument and vocal layer meticulously placed to create a cohesive and immersive listening experience. The inclusion of backing tracks and demo versions offers a unique glimpse into the creative process behind the final cuts.
Released under the Arista/Legacy label, "Stereotomy" is a standout addition to The Alan Parsons Project's discography.
